echarts中legend关联yAxis中数组
时间: 2024-04-24 14:23:00 浏览: 119
在 ECharts 中,要将 legend(图例)与 yAxis(y 轴)中的数组关联起来,可以通过设置 series(系列)中的 name 属性来实现。下面是一个示例代码:
```javascript
option = {
legend: {
data: ['数据1', '数据2', '数据3']
},
yAxis: [
{
type: 'value',
name: '数值1'
},
{
type: 'value',
name: '数值2'
}
],
series: [
{
name: '数据1',
type: 'line',
yAxisIndex: 0, // 使用第一个 y 轴
data: [10, 20, 30, 40]
},
{
name: '数据2',
type: 'line',
yAxisIndex: 1, // 使用第二个 y 轴
data: [100, 200, 300, 400]
},
{
name: '数据3',
type: 'line',
yAxisIndex: 1, // 使用第二个 y 轴
data: [500, 600, 700, 800]
}
]
};
```
在上面的示例中,legend 中的数据与 series 中的 name 属性一一对应。series 中的 yAxisIndex 属性指定了每个系列使用的 y 轴的索引,0 表示使用第一个 y 轴,1 表示使用第二个 y 轴。这样就可以实现 legend 与 yAxis 中的数组关联。
阅读全文